Dog Daycare & Boarding Turf — What to Know
When considering dog daycare turf for your Cowan business, LawnLogic provides a comprehensive solution. Our process begins with a thorough site assessment, understanding your facility's unique layout, drainage needs, and the volume of dog traffic you anticipate. We then recommend specific artificial grass products designed for high-traffic pet areas, featuring anti-microbial infills and robust backing for superior drainage – crucial for managing pet waste and keeping odors at bay in our humid climate. Installation involves expert ground preparation, laying a permeable base to ensure efficient water runoff, even during those intense Tennessee thunderstorms. The benefits are immediate and long-lasting: a consistently green, mud-free play area that requires no watering (saving you significantly during drought conditions), no mowing, and no pesticides. This translates to healthier dogs, happier clients, and reduced operational costs for your boarding facility. We ensure every seam is perfectly laid and secured, creating a seamless, safe surface that can handle endless hours of play.
Frequently Asked Questions
How does your dog daycare turf handle the red clay and drainage in Cowan?
Our specialized installation process includes preparing a permeable base specifically designed to combat Cowan's red clay. This ensures excellent drainage, channeling water away efficiently and preventing muddy puddles, even after heavy rains.
Will the artificial grass get too hot for dogs during our Franklin County summers?
We offer infill options that help keep the turf cooler, even during scorching Tennessee summers. While all surfaces get warm in direct sun, our pet-specific turf is designed to mitigate heat retention better than many alternatives.
What about cleaning and odors with so many dogs at my Cowan boarding facility?
Our kennel turf systems incorporate advanced drainage and often include antimicrobial infills. This makes cleaning simple – a quick rinse is usually all it takes – and helps prevent bacterial growth that causes unpleasant odors, keeping your facility fresh.
Is this boarding facility artificial grass safe for all dog breeds and sizes?
Absolutely! Our artificial grass is non-toxic, lead-free, and designed with a soft yet durable texture, making it perfectly safe and comfortable for paws of all sizes and breeds, from tiny pups to large, energetic dogs in your care.
